CVE-2018-25140 describes an unauthenticated device manipulation vulnerability in FLIR thermal traffic cameras. This flaw allows attackers to bypass authentication and authorization controls via crafted WebSocket messages, enabling them to modify device configurations, access system information, and potentially cause denial of service. With a CVSS score of 7.5 (HIGH), the vulnerability is easily exploitable over the network with low complexity and no user interaction, leading to high confidentiality impact. There is currently no evidence of active exploitation, public exploit code (Metasploit, Nuclei, ExploitDB), or significant community discussion or media coverage surrounding this CVE.
